Output 372523ca34bb614e5a00210083405da3ffd3f22766f2afc82ec1b47743c451d9:28

value
33554432
script pubkey
OP_0 OP_PUSHBYTES_20 be21ee426ecc57fd53fccac2e72da787c580d31d
address
bc1qhcs7usnwe3tl65luetpwwtd8slzcp5ca2pds0t
transaction
372523ca34bb614e5a00210083405da3ffd3f22766f2afc82ec1b47743c451d9
confirmations
171447
spent
true